DESCRIPTION OF THE PROJECT
y The heart of this video multiplexer is a MaximMAX454. That integrated a 4 way videomultiplexer and an amplifier that operates as alow impedance line driver.
y The resulting video output is high quality withvery low phase distortion.
y The video inputs are selected by applying abinary number to the address inputs.

DESCRIPTION OF THE PROJECT
(CONTD)
y Binary addressing circuit is a decade counter
y Clock pulse for the counter is generated by timer circuit
that is adjusted in astable multivibration mode
y Video sequencing can be done manually as well asautomatically
y In automatic mode the videos are switched at a rate
defined by RC time constant in timer circuit
y Video input can be taken from CCTV camera, DVD
player, or TV antenna
y Video output can be given directly to a TV or system
through TV card
